Problems solved by technology

Here, although the selective binding amount of the test substance such as gene expression level is required to be reliable as data, for example, when the selective binding substance such as complementary DNA immobilized on the carrier as spots is not uniform and spots exist, There is a possibility that the detection intensity may change due to non-biological factors, such as when pollutants are attached to the spots.

Embodiment 2

[0144] Hereinafter, Example 2 in which appropriate offset values ​​are studied will be described. In Example 2, two chips of 3D-Gene (registered trademark) Human Ver1.1 (manufactured by Toray) were used as carriers. In addition, human reference RNA manufactured by Stratagene was used as a test substance, and it was carried out as described in the protocol until hybridization. In addition, 3D-Gene (registered trademark) Scanner (manufactured by Toray) was used as a detection means.

[0145] For one of the two hybridized chips, the setting of the photomultiplier tube (PMT) of the 3D-Gene (registered trademark) Scanner (manufactured by Toray) was changed to 40%, 55%, and 70% for measurement, For each spot, the values ​​of Expression 1 and Expression 2 were calculated. If the setting of the PMT is changed, the control voltage of the PMT changes proportionally. Abstract

The problem to be solved by the present invention is to provide a method for specifying the position of a speckle in image data obtained by imaging the detected intensity in a carrier, extracting a pixel group corresponding to the speckle, and calculating the detected intensity in the extracted pixel group. The ratio or difference between the median value and the median value of the detected intensities in the group after removing the upper predetermined proportion and / or the lower predetermined proportion of pixels from the pixel group is based on the calculated ratio or difference and the predetermined reference Value, to determine the reliability of good or bad.

Description

technical field [0001] The present invention relates to a determination method, a determination device, a determination system, and a program. Background technique [0002] In recent years, with the development of technologies such as microarray experiments and macroarray experiments, it is possible to comprehensively analyze a huge amount of genes, proteins, and the like. For example, in a DNA microarray, hundreds to tens of thousands of DNAs are arranged in a matrix on a carrier such as a glass slide in advance and immobilized as spots. Hybridization is performed so that the level of gene expression can be determined. [0003] That is, since a test substance such as labeled cDNA selectively binds to the complementary DNA on the carrier, the detection intensity of the label is obtained, and the gene expression level can be estimated.
